Avatar billede FroZties Nybegynder
03. april 2011 - 09:43 Der er 11 kommentarer og
1 løsning

Hjælp til lanf HVIS formel

Jeg skal have lavet en HVIS formel som skal gøre følgende: Hvis celle L2 er mellem følgende tal skal:

0 - 1 Koldkrigsagtig
1 - 2 Morderisk
2 - 3 Rasende
3 - 4 Irriteret
4 - 5 Fattet
5 - 6 Rolig
6 - 7 Tilfreds
7 - 8 Glad
8 - 9 Ekstatisk
9 - 10 Svæver på en sky
10 = Paradis på jord

Min formel ser sådan ud indtil videre og virker fint, men den gider ikke tage i mod flere betingelser, er nået til 7 - 8 Glad, og ordnet den sidste, så mangler at få indført Ekstatisk og Svæver på en sky, er der er en begrænsning for mange HVIS/OG formler man kan have i samme sætning?

=HVIS(OG(L2>0;L2<1);"Koldkrigsagtig";HVIS(OG(L2>1;L2<2);"Rasende";HVIS(OG(L2>2;L2<3);"Irriteret";HVIS(OG(L2>3;L2<4);"Fattet";HVIS(OG(L2>4;L2<5);"Rolig";HVIS(OG(L2>5;L2<6);"Tilfreds";HVIS(OG(L2>6;L2<7);"Glad";HVIS(L2=10;"Paradis på jord";))))))))
Avatar billede FroZties Nybegynder
03. april 2011 - 10:02 #1
RETTELSE: formlen ser sådan her ud, havde lavet en fejl:

=HVIS(OG(L2>=0;L2<1);"Koldkrigsagtig";HVIS(OG(L2>=1;L2<2);"Morderisk";HVIS(OG(L2>=2;L2<3);"Rasende";HVIS(OG(L2>=3;L2<4);"Irriteret";HVIS(OG(L2>=4;L2<5);"Fattet";HVIS(OG(L2>=5;L2<6);"Rolig";HVIS(OG(L2>=6;L2<7);"Tilfreds";HVIS(L2=10;"Paradis på jord";))))))))

Mangler derfor 3 betingelser:

7 - 8 Glad
8 - 9 Ekstatisk
9 - 10 Svæver på en sky

Men den brokker sig når jeg forsøger at smide dem i
Avatar billede excelent Ekspert
03. april 2011 - 10:37 #2
Forstår ikke rigtig dine tal-intervaller.

Marker dine værdier og navngiv dem fx. list1
så kan du anvende følgende formel

=INDEKS(list1;L2)
Avatar billede jokerper Nybegynder
03. april 2011 - 10:37 #3
Du kan evt. lave det sådan her:

Private Sub Worksheet_SelectionChange(ByVal Target As Range)

Select Case Range("L2").Value
Case 0
Range("K2").Value = "Koldkrigsagtig"
Case 1
Range("K2").Value = "Morderisk"
Case 2
Range("K2").Value = "Rasende"
Case 3
Range("K2").Value = "Irriteret"
Case 4
Range("K2").Value = "Fattet"
Case 5
Range("K2").Value = "Rolig"
Case 6
Range("K2").Value = "Tilfreds"
Case 7
Range("K2").Value = "Glad"
Case 8
Range("K2").Value = "Ekstatisk"
Case 9
Range("K2").Value = "Svæver på en sky"
Case 10
Range("K2").Value = "Paradis på jord"
End Select
End Sub
Avatar billede FroZties Nybegynder
03. april 2011 - 10:46 #4
Hvilke værdier skal jeg skrive i K2?
Avatar billede jokerper Nybegynder
03. april 2011 - 10:55 #5
Det skal ændres til den celle hvor du har din formel:


=HVIS(OG(L2>=0;L2<1);"Koldkrigsagtig";HVIS(OG(L2>=1;L2<2);"Morderisk";HVIS(OG(L2>=2;L2<3);"Rasende";HVIS(OG(L2>=3;L2<4);"Irriteret";HVIS(OG(L2>=4;L2<5);"Fattet";HVIS(OG(L2>=5;L2<6);"Rolig";HVIS(OG(L2>=6;L2<7);"Tilfreds";HVIS(L2=10;"Paradis på jord";))))))))
Avatar billede jokerper Nybegynder
03. april 2011 - 10:57 #6
Du skriver et tal i L2

Hvor du skal have vist teksten:
Range("K2").Value = "Koldkrigsagtig"

Retter du bare K2
Avatar billede kabbak Professor
03. april 2011 - 18:55 #7
=VÆLG(A1;"Koldkrigsagtig";"Morderisk";"Rasende";"Irriteret";"Fattet";"Rolig";"Tilfreds";"Glad";"Ekstatisk";"Svæver på en sky";"Paradis på jord")
Avatar billede kabbak Professor
03. april 2011 - 19:00 #8
OK nu så jeg den underlige talliste, kan man ikke få den som værdier, decimaltal, er ok.

så kan denne bruges

=VÆLG(AFRUND.LOFT(A1;1);"Koldkrigsagtig";"Morderisk";"Rasende";"Irriteret";"Fattet";"Rolig";"Tilfreds";"Glad";"Ekstatisk";"Svæver på en sky";"Paradis på jord")
Avatar billede FroZties Nybegynder
03. april 2011 - 22:32 #9
Der er et par problemer med den formel, den skal starte fra 0 dvs. fra 0 - 1 er Koldkrigsagtig, den formel giver 1 = koldkrigsagtig og f.eks. 0,1 er Morderisk, selvom det skulle være koldkrigsagtig. Håber du forstår?
Avatar billede kabbak Professor
03. april 2011 - 22:43 #10
prøv
=VÆLG(AFRUND.LOFT(A1+0,1;1);"Koldkrigsagtig";"Morderisk";"Rasende";"Irriteret";"Fattet";"Rolig";"Tilfreds";"Glad";"Ekstatisk";"Svæver på en sky";"Paradis på jord")
Avatar billede FroZties Nybegynder
03. april 2011 - 22:48 #11
Fantastisk, skriv svar og du får pointene :)
Avatar billede kabbak Professor
03. april 2011 - 22:55 #12
;-))
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Excel kurser for alle niveauer og behov – find det kursus, der passer til dig

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ester